Javascript-форум (https://javascript.ru/forum/)
-   Общие вопросы Javascript (https://javascript.ru/forum/misc/)
-   -   Помощь в изменении ширины элемента (https://javascript.ru/forum/misc/60785-pomoshh-v-izmenenii-shiriny-ehlementa.html)

amstafff 20.01.2016 08:55

Помощь в изменении ширины элемента
 
Вложений: 1
Всем привет, нужна помощь в изменении элемента падающего снега, нужно как - то организовать обтекание картинки либо задать максимальную ширину самого падающего снега по ширине картинки т.е. чтобы за приделы картинки снег не выходил, кто поможет организовать это, при необходимости отблагодарю монетой.... Сам файл прикрепляю ниже

рони 20.01.2016 09:35

amstafff,
1.попробовать новую версию http://www.schillmania.com/projects/snowstorm/
2. если вопрос останется, обьяснить что такое картинка, обтекание, и пределы.

amstafff 20.01.2016 11:26

Цитата:

Сообщение от рони (Сообщение 404331)
amstafff,
1.попробовать новую версию http://www.schillmania.com/projects/snowstorm/
2. если вопрос останется, обьяснить что такое картинка, обтекание, и пределы.

Есть картинка по ширине 400 пикселей, нужно сделать чтобы снег падал только внутри этой картинки, сами картинки используются как кариты-превью к мобильной браузерной игре....

рони 20.01.2016 11:45

amstafff,
делайте макет с вашей картинкой

amstafff 20.01.2016 19:51

Цитата:

Сообщение от рони (Сообщение 404341)
amstafff,
делайте макет с вашей картинкой

Что такое макет?)

рони 20.01.2016 20:01

Цитата:

Сообщение от amstafff
Что такое макет?)

страница только с необходимым html, css и js.
типа

http://www.schillmania.com/projects/snowstorm/target-element-absolute-example.html


но или здесь или в песочнице

amstafff 20.01.2016 23:22

Цитата:

Сообщение от рони (Сообщение 404418)
страница только с необходимым html, css и js.
типа

http://www.schillmania.com/projects/snowstorm/target-element-absolute-example.html


но или здесь или в песочнице

Я не пойму сделать и сюда скинуть или что? :D

рони 20.01.2016 23:32

amstafff,
да сделать то чего не работет, чтоб можно было посмотреть. по ссылке выше пример был там ничего за пределы элемента не вылетает, без макета можно только гадать, почему у вас иначе.

amstafff 21.01.2016 14:08

Вложений: 1
Цитата:

Сообщение от рони (Сообщение 404439)
amstafff,
да сделать то чего не работет, чтоб можно было посмотреть. по ссылке выше пример был там ничего за пределы элемента не вылетает, без макета можно только гадать, почему у вас иначе.

Прикрпепляю все в одном архиве, поставить вживую нет возможности....

рони 21.01.2016 15:07

amstafff,
строка 31 и 47 , вам же и доку дали и пример ...

<!DOCTYPE html>
	<html>
		<head>
			<meta name="viewport" content="width=device-width,initial-scale=1" />
			<title>sneg</title>
			<link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/>
			<meta http-equiv="Content-type" content="text/html; charset=utf-8" />
			<meta name="description" content="" />
			<meta name="keywords" content="" />
			<link rel="stylesheet" type="text/css" href="font.css" />
			<link rel="stylesheet" type="text/css" href="style.css" />
            <style type="text/css">
body {
		color: #000;
		font-size: 13px;
		max-width: 360px;
		margin: 0 auto;
	   font-family: 'PT Sans Caption', arial, serif;
		background: #282828;
	}
	.sneg{
	max-width: 480px;
	box-sizing: border-box;
	}

#snow-target {
 /**
  * absolute-positioned example, snow is appended to this element.
  * overflow: hidden is recommended for best effect.
  */
 position: absolute;
 top: 50%;
 left: 50%;
 width: 480px;
 height: 163px;
 margin-left: -10em;
 margin-top: -6em;
 background: #445566;
 overflow: hidden;
}
            </style>
</head>
	<body>
<div class = "sneg"  id="snow-target">
<script src="http://www.schillmania.com/projects/snowstorm/snowstorm.js"></script>
<script>
 snowStorm.targetElement = 'snow-target'
</script>
<img src="http://savepic.net/7651783.png" border="0" alt="Изображение - savepic.net — сервис хранения изображений" />
</div>
</body>
</html>


Часовой пояс GMT +3, время: 02:18.